The Global Aircraft and Marine Turbochargers Market is expected to hit USD 298 million by 2025, rising by 1.09% to CAGR during the forecast period. Factors such as Growth in Maritime Tourism, Increasing Focus on Fuel-Efficient Aircraft Engines, Increasing Number of Aircraft Deliveries, Rising Demand for Light Jets in Emerging Economies are driving demand for Global Aircraft and Marine Turbochargers Market.
